I am not familiar with bfd, but with EZdrummer you can use Cubase Instrument Rack to use all of ezd outputs separately. Do you have the ability to turn off the kick only in bfd? You could definitely just create the kick part on another MIDI channel using HALionOne. Also pull up the drum editor instead. Much easier to work with for drums. You can change the default editor in Preferences.

Just looked into it a bit more. You will want to setup bfd in the VSTi Instrument Rack for sure. Then you will also have individual Eq/Comp control for the kick and may not even need to find another one. I can't give you specific directions as I don't have the steps memorized, but it will do what you need to separate the toms/kick/snare/etc. I know I have seen a step by step on Youtube for EZD multiple output setup in Cubase 5. The setup will be exactly the same on the Cubase end of it.
